Kabul: A blast targeting a security force envoy in Afghanistan's eastern Nangarhar province on Wednesday left at least two civilians dead and 10 others hurt, media reports said.
The blast occurred in the Bargeno area of PD4 in Jalalabad city, the capital of the province, while a security forces convoy was passing the area, provincial governor's spokesman Attaullah Khogyani was quoted as saying by Tolo News.
“There are no reports of security force member casualties in the blast yet,” he said.
No group has claimed responsibility for the incident so far.
